Director of Technology Services

Whitney Museum of American ArtNew York, NY
$160,000 - $170,000

About The Position

Reporting to the CIO, the Director of Technology Services is a visionary technology leader and strategic collaborator responsible for shaping the direction, development, and management of the organization's technology services. As a strategic partner, the Director ensures that technology serves as a catalyst for achieving institutional goals and enhancing operational excellence. The Director oversees technology infrastructure, cybersecurity, and cloud strategy, drives AI innovation, and partners on digital transformation initiatives while leading a diverse team of technology experts. The Whitney is at an important inflection point in how it governs and delivers technology services. The Director will join during a period of active evolution — bringing structure, governance, and leadership to a function that is growing in strategic importance to the institution. Candidates who are energized by building, not just managing, will find this role especially compelling.

Requirements

  • 6+ years of progressive information technology leadership, with demonstrated experience managing enterprise infrastructure and teams.
  • Proven ability to govern hybrid delivery models including managed service or outsourced IT partnerships.
  • Strong knowledge of cybersecurity, cloud computing, and digital transformation best practices.
  • Experience with AI platforms (e.g., Microsoft Copilot, OpenAI, Anthropic) and translating AI investment into measurable outcomes.
  • Track record implementing and scaling Microsoft 365, Teams, and related collaboration platforms.
  • Demonstrated ability to lead through organizational transition and build resilient, sustainable operating models.
  • Excellent communication and stakeholder engagement skills — comfortable presenting to senior leadership and non-technical audiences.
  • Bachelor's or Master's degree in Computer Science, Information Systems, or a related field.
  • On call 24 hours per day, 7 days per week.
  • After-hours work when upgrades, implementations, or testing cannot be carried out during the business day.
  • Lifting heavy equipment.
  • Working in temperature-controlled server room.

Responsibilities

  • Develop a comprehensive 3-year technology services and solutions road map that aligns with and enables the Museum’s overall strategic plan, mission, and goals.
  • Collaborate with business units to understand needs and deliver effective technology solutions.
  • Lead initiatives to modernize and streamline technology operations.
  • Build consensus and drive organizational change through compelling technology solutions and services.
  • Oversee delivery of all technology services including infrastructure, applications, and end-user support.
  • Ensure high availability, scalability, and performance across all systems and platforms.
  • Govern a blended service delivery model — including internal staff and external managed service partnerships — ensuring SLA accountability, escalation discipline, and institutional continuity.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to support technological needs across departments.
  • Oversee cloud strategy and migration planning, balancing performance, cost, and risk.
  • Identify opportunities to leverage AI, machine learning, and automation to support Museum priorities.
  • Oversee responsible AI initiatives, including ethical considerations, bias detection, transparency, and implications for the Museum.
  • Monitor AI developments and assess potential applications across the organization.
  • Ensure AI initiatives comply with data privacy regulations and security standards.
  • Build relationships with department heads and Museum leadership to proactively identify needs, communicate roadmap plans, and drive adoption.
  • Stay informed on trends related to collaboration technologies to guide and inform workflow improvements and innovations.
  • Engage with industry counterparts to align workplace technology standards and share best practices.
  • Develop and champion a comprehensive, multi-year cybersecurity strategy that protects the museum's digital assets, collections data, donor information, and operational systems.
  • Ensure compliance with relevant regulations (e.g., GDPR, SOC 2).
  • Develop and enforce comprehensive cybersecurity policies, procedures, standards, and governance frameworks across all systems and departments.
  • Lead security risk assessment processes, identifying, quantifying, and prioritizing technology risks to museum operations.
  • Lead, mentor, and develop the Technology Services team, fostering innovation, collaboration, and a strong service culture.
  • Establish clear roles, responsibilities, and performance metrics for all team members.
  • Manage vendor and managed service relationships — governing contracts, scope alignment, and renewals.
  • Manage the technology budget, ensuring cost-effective solutions and optimal resource allocation.
